Emerging Trends Shaping Japan Citizen Services AI Landscape
Several key trends are catalyzing transformation within Japan’s citizen services sector. The integration of AI with blockchain for secure identity management is gaining momentum, addressing privacy concerns and regulatory demands. The deployment of conversational AI, including multilingual chatbots, enhances accessibility for Japan’s diverse population, including non-native speakers and the elderly.
Furthermore, the adoption of AI-driven predictive analytics is enabling proactive service delivery, such as health monitoring and social welfare planning. The rise of 5G connectivity accelerates real-time data exchange, facilitating smarter urban management. Additionally, government initiatives like the Digital Agency’s strategic roadmap are fostering innovation hubs and pilot projects, positioning Japan as a global leader in AI-enabled public services.

Strategic Gaps and Risks in Japan Citizen Services AI Market
Despite promising growth, several strategic gaps and risks threaten market expansion. Data privacy regulations, such as Japan’s Act on the Protection of Personal Information (APPI), impose strict compliance requirements, potentially delaying deployment timelines. The digital divide remains a challenge, with elderly populations and rural areas less equipped to adopt AI-enabled services, risking inequality and social exclusion.
Technological risks include reliance on proprietary AI platforms, which may limit interoperability and innovation agility. Cybersecurity threats pose significant concerns, especially given the sensitive nature of citizen data. Additionally, geopolitical tensions and trade restrictions could impact access to advanced AI components and cloud infrastructure. Addressing these gaps requires proactive policy frameworks, inclusive design strategies, and resilient cybersecurity measures to ensure sustainable growth and societal trust.
